NATALE, J., July 14, 1986.

The matter presently before the court en banc is defendant/petitioner's motion to vacate the divorce decree nunc pro tunc. For the reasons set forth below, defendant/petitioner's motion is hereby denied.

On May 17, 1983, plaintiff/respondent filed a complaint in divorce and affidavit under section 201(d) of the Pennsylvania Divorce Code, 23 P.S. §201(d). The complaint and affidavit were served on defendant/petitioner...
